PackageDescription | The Linux Kernel Device Mapper userspace library
The Linux Kernel Device Mapper is the LVM (Linux Logical Volume Management)
Team's implementation of a minimalistic kernel-space driver that handles
volume management, while keeping knowledge of the underlying device layout
in user-space. This makes it useful for not only LVM, but EVMS, software
raid, and other drivers that create "virtual" block devices.
.
This package contains a utility for modifying device mappings. |
